We expect to see some or all the following:
• Commercial experience as a Frontend Software Developer• Best-practices regarding all aspects of web development including design, semantic HTML mark-up, CSS, TypeScript,and related technologies• Exposure to a variety of JavaScript frameworks and libraries such as: React, Redux, React-Router and testing with ReactTesting Library Jest, Cypress, Playwright, Jasmine, Enzyme, Mocha.• Experience of using Node.js to create high traffic applications. Perhaps using Express.js, Sails, Koa or similar• Awareness and practice of UI performance best practices• Understanding and exposure to integrating REST API and GraphQL endpoints• Strong experience and understanding of industry standard web accessibility, web design & usability; to support sitescross browser/platform/device• A desire to write readable, maintainable, modular and extendable code• Exposure to the DevOps model• Use AI-assisted engineering tools securely and responsibly where they add value• Participate in on-call and production support processes• Write and maintain Infrastructure as Code• Experience in Lean and Agile environments and understanding of principles behind methodologies such as: BDD, ATDDand TDD• Work collaboratively and win as a team
